Ralph White: underwater adventurer extraordinaire
Article Abstract:
Ralph White's penchant for adventure has taken him to the world's most mysterious places such as Scotland's Loch Ness, the sinking site of the Titanic, the Amazon River and the Arctic pole. His photographs and footages of various creatures are the testimonies to these adventures.

Carmel's Pt. Lobos State Reserve: topside beauty is magnified underwater
Article Abstract:
The Point Lobos State Reserve on the Monterey Peninsula in Carmel, CA, has several scuba dive sites. However, diving is authorized only at the Whaler's Cove and Bluefish Cove. Both coves have great underwater topographies and various aquatic flora and fauna.
